Raven Software has finally nerfed the powerful MTZ Interceptor and WSP Swarm in Warzone with the Season 1 Reloaded update, addressing their dominance in the game by reducing their damage values across all ranges, aiming to reshape the meta and provide a more balanced gameplay experience for players.
The Warzone developers have finally addressed the community's frustration by releasing a patch to rebalance the MTZ Interceptor and WSP Swarm, reducing their damage values in response to players' demands. The response from the community has been largely positive, with many expressing gratitude for the changes, although some players are lamenting the nerfs as they have grown fond of using the weapons.
The LM-S rifle from Modern Warfare 2 has a better Time to Kill (TTK) than Warzone's dominant MTZ Interceptor, but it has been overlooked by most players. Despite the Interceptor's popularity, Warzone guru WhosImmortal highlighted the LM-S as having a superior TTK and recommended a loadout for it. While acknowledging its trickiness to use, he emphasized its potential for success if mastered, especially if the Interceptor gets nerfed.

The January 11 update for Modern Warfare 3 and Warzone includes a nerf to the MTZ Interceptor, addressing long-awaited weapon balance changes, and fixing various bugs and issues in both games. The patch notes also provide a glimpse into what players can expect in the upcoming Season 1 Reloaded update, slated for release on January 17, 2024.
